The 300 square mile Mountain Pine Ridge Forest Reserve is reached by taking the Georgeville turnoff at mile 65 of the Western Highway. After going through miles of tropical jungle you will be in a forest of tall pines growing amongst wildflowers and grasses. The area has whitewater rivers, waterfalls and cave systems.

Cape Coral is a large coastal city in Southwest Florida, occupying a peninsula between the Caloosahatchee River and Matlacha Pass. Its most distinctive feature is an extensive network of more than 400 miles of canals, many connecting with the Caloosahatchee River and Gulf waters. The city was developed as a planned waterfront community, with broad streets, residential neighborhoods, parks, and numerous properties along canals.
